Kinds of Windows and Doors
When selecting windows and doors, clients have myriad alternatives. Below are some of the most common categories:
WindowsSash Windows: Hinged on one side and opens external.Double-Hung Windows: Comprising two movable sashes that move vertically.Sliding Windows: Feature one or more panels that slide horizontally.Bay Windows: Extend beyond the exterior wall, supplying extra area and light.Photo Windows: Large, set windows that provide unobstructed views.Awning Windows: Hinged at the top, these windows open outward to develop an awning impact.DoorsEntry Doors: Front doors generally created for resilience and curb appeal.Patio Doors: Sliding or hinged doors that connect outdoor and indoor spaces.French Doors: Double doors that swing open from the center, typically used as entryways to patio areas or gardens.Bi-Fold Doors: Foldable doors that widen to develop expansive openings.Storm Doors: Additional doors set up in front of entry doors for added protection versus weather condition.Benefits of Quality Windows and Doors

Correct installation is important to make sure the effectiveness and longevity of doors and windows. Here's a breakdown of the installation process:
Steps to Install Windows and DoorsPreliminary Consultation: Discuss your needs and preferences with specialists from the company.Measurement: Accurate measurements of existing openings to ensure an ideal fit.Item Selection: Choose items based upon style, material, and energy efficiency.Removal of Old Windows/Doors: Safely eliminate the existing product.Preparation of the Opening: Ensure that the opening is tidy and without debris.Installation: Follow manufacturer guidelines to effectively fit the new window/door.Sealing and Insulation: Apply weather stripping and sealants to eliminate spaces.Last Inspection: Check for any issues and guarantee correct functionality.ActionDescription1Initial Consultation2Measurement3Product Selection4Elimination of Old Windows5Preparation of the Opening6Setup7Sealing and Insulation8Final InspectionMaintenance Tips for Longevity
To maximize the life-span of doors and windows, regular upkeep is necessary. Here are some practical ideas:
Cleaning: Use non-abrasive cleaners to prevent harming the surface area. Regular cleansing avoids dust and dirt build-up.Inspecting Seals: Check seals for wear and replace them if required to keep insulation effectiveness.Lubrication: Regularly oil moving parts such as hinges and locks to guarantee smooth operation.Painting/Staining: Maintain the aesthetic value by repainting or staining wood frames as required.Professional Checks: Schedule expert evaluations every few years to determine possible issues.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How do I select the best windows and doors for my home?
Choosing the ideal products depends upon a number of factors, consisting of climate, architectural design, energy performance rankings, and your budget.
2. What materials are windows and doors made from?
Common materials include w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ass. Each features its own benefits and disadvantages.
3. How often should doors and windows be replaced?
The life-span of windows and doors can differ, but typically, they should be replaced every 15 to 30 years, depending on the material quality and upkeep.
